Subject: [PATCH] perf timechart: dynamically determine event data offset

Since b000c8065a92 "tracing: Remove the extra 4 bytes of padding in events"
removed padding bytes, perf timechart got out of sync with the kernel's
trace_entry structure.
We can't just align perf's trace_entry definition with the kernel because we
want timechart to continue working with old perf.data. Instead, we now
calculate event data offset dynamically using offset of first non-common
event field in the perf.data.
